Bill to change advisory-board membership for public deposit investment pool advances after amendment adding executive-council review
Summary
House Bill 469 would add a municipal manager to the Public Deposit Investment Pool advisory board and reduce banker representation; lawmakers also adopted an amendment to require the adviser contract to go before the governor and executive council.
Representative Jim Majori (Rockingham 23) introduced House Bill 469, proposing to add a member of the New Hampshire Municipal Managers Association (MMNH) to the Public Deposit Investment Pool (PDIP) advisory board and to reduce banker representation by one seat.
